-" Snecifiration 9-91025 <br /> 3.0 mm <br /> The Work Plan approach is to remove Volatile Organic Compound (VOC) <br /> contamination from soil by designing a soil treatment cell extending from the <br /> site surface to the water table, approximately 65-70 feet below grade. Design <br /> of the well-extraction field would be based on pilot-test data discussed in <br /> Section 4.0 of this specification. VOCs would be removed from the soils by <br /> establishing air flow through passive injection wells located around the <br /> treatment cell and withdrawing VOC-laden air via an <br /> perimeter of the soil mi <br /> extraction well located near the center of the cell. Contanated air <br /> ~ withdrawn from the soil would be passed through either acarbon-adsorption <br /> bed or a catalytic oxidizer for treatment. Selection of the Air Pollution <br /> Control(APC) device would be determined from pilot test data. The carbon <br /> bed or oxidizer satisfies the requirements for an air-pollution control system. <br /> Carbon, when exhausted, would be removed, replaced and transported to a <br /> :ecycler for regeneration. The treated air would be discharged to atmosphere. <br /> Treatment would proceed until VOC concentrations in the soil have been <br /> reduced to below clean-up standard levels (to be determined). A post <br /> remediation soil assessment would be conducted to evaluate VOC <br /> concentrations in treated soil. <br /> 4.0 hhQLTOt <br /> 4,1 The Pilot-Extraction Test is designed to utilize one vapor-extraction well, to be <br /> installed as described in Section 5.0 of this specification, and manometer points <br /> to be located at approximate radial distances from the extraction <br /> welt of 15,30, <br /> and 50 feet, t+s shown on Figure 3. Tubes for manometer points <br /> installed within the interval of extraction, approximately 30 and 63 feet below <br /> ground surface. The purpose of the test is to: 1) approximate vadose-zone <br /> permeability which will provide data for design of well depths,well spacings,and <br /> ' extraction rates, 2) estimate the decay curve for TPH, concentration from the <br /> well vapors, and 3) evaluate expected air pollution control system loading_ >ne <br /> Pilot Test will also provide information to select the blower,piping and manifold <br /> diameters, and well geometries. <br /> - 4.2 The location of VEW-1 would be approxir..ately three feet east of MW-1 far <br /> which available soil analytical results indicate high concentrations of TPH$. It is <br /> -1 would be <br /> anticipated that the data from the pilot test will indicate that VEW <br /> of suitable design and placement for the full scale system as well as the pilot test. <br /> 4.3 A 1.5 HP blower with a capacity of 127 SUM at 4.3 inches of mercury vacuum <br /> - - -- -- --and-65 inches of-water discharge pressure would be used for the test. Power <br /> would be supplied by'the Apache Plastics facility. -Either-115V or-230V single <br /> phase power would be required. Blower electricals would be explosion proof. <br /> The blower would discharge through four carbon beds, each comprised of an 85- <br /> gallon carbon canister.
